Sooragan

Sooragan is a Korean restaurant in Hongdae, Yeonnam-dong.

@sooragan01

@sooragan01

The signature menu here is spicy Dakdoritang. Dakdoritang is spicy chicken stew and is served with boneless chicken, so there is no need to clean the bones. The most popular menu combination is Dakdoritang and Gamjajeon (potato pancake). The thinly sliced potatoes make it even more crispy, so try dipping it in the broth of the Dakdoritang!

@sooragan01

The reason why we highly recommend Sooragan is because it offers various Korean dishes such as crab stew, green onion pancake, and spicy pork stir-fry. Additionally, traditional alcoholic beverages are also available to enjoy with your meal. The best pairing with the menu sold here is makgeolli! Every dish is delicious, so why not give it a try while hanging out in Hongdae?

Yeonnam Jokbal 1987

blog.naver.com/77eunbin

The reason we recommend Yeonnam Jokbal(pig trotters) among the various Jokbal restaurants is that the main menu, Jokbal, is served with side dishes, vegetables, sauces, and soup, all together. It is also famous for being a place where celebrities come to visit! The walls are full of autographs!

blog.naver.com/77eunbin

Also, among the menus here, the unique menus are the fried Jokbal (49,000 won) and yogurt soju (9,000 won)! The crispy fried coating is added to the surface of the pig's feet, which goes very well with the chewy meat and texture. Because of the fried taste, it tastes like eating chicken and Jokbal together, and there is a sweet and spicy sauce on top.

blog.naver.com/77eunbin

Jokbal (pig's trotters) goes well with beer, but here you can also try the unique yogurt soju that you can only taste here. It has a sweet yogurt flavor, making it less overwhelming than regular soju!

blog.naver.com/77eunbin

blog.naver.com/77eunbin

For the Jokbal, add a little makguksu(buckwheat noodle) on the side to make it even more delicious! Depending on your preference, add various types of kimchi! If there are three or more people, it's a great place to have a hearty meal for dinner or a late-night snack. When visiting with two people, you can pack up any remaining dish!

Dadokine(Dadok House) Charcoal BBQ Hongdae Hapjeong Branch

blog.naver.com/spring__like

This Samgyupsal(Korean BBQ) restaurant is located not far from Hongdae. You can taste the strong charcoal flavor of the charcoal fire that is stronger than cooking on a regular pan because you can grill it yourself over charcoal fire. Above all, the meat is fresh and the side dishes are great, so if you come to Hongdae, I highly recommend this place!

blog.naver.com/spring__like

blog.naver.com/spring__like

blog.naver.com/spring__like

The bone Samgyeop (15,000 won) available here is a cut that can be eaten more tenderly than regular pork belly. The staff directly grill the meat, so it can be eaten in a juicier state. Regular pork belly has a chewy texture. Try dipping the meat in salt and wrapping it in perilla leaves for added flavor.

blog.naver.com/spring__like

Also, roasted Minari(water parsley) is served, and if you eat the roasted water parsley with meat after cooking it on fire, the greasy taste will disappear. Please note that water parsley is a seasonal menu and is not sold all year round!

blog.naver.com/spring__like

blog.naver.com/spring__like

If you order meat, you'll also get a complimentary pre-meal alcoholic drink and soybean paste stew. With kimchi seasoned to perfectly complement the meat and a variety of side dishes, this place is unforgettable compared to other barbecue restaurants. If you're looking for the best pork belly restaurant, be sure to visit!

Sonmun DaeGu Makchang and GalmaegiSal Yongsan Branch

blog.naver.com/hedori4580

blog.naver.com/leesomi1317

Near Yongsan Station, you can see a crowded meat restaurant around 7pm on weekdays. This place is famous for selling Galmaegisal (pork neck meat;16,000 KRW) and Dwaejimakchang (pork skirt;13,000 KRW).

blog.naver.com/hedori4580

When you order meat, you will be provided with free buckwheat noodles. These noodles are abundant and taste even better when eaten with meat! In addition to Galmaegisal and grilled codfish intestines, the beef intestines (16,000 KRW) and spicy chicken stir-fry (12,000 KRW) are also delicious. The meat is delivered after being grilled and placed on a charcoal fire, so you can enjoy it warm.

blog.naver.com/leesomi1317

Galmaegisal is marinated, giving it a sweet and savory taste that's similar to grilled ribs! Please make sure not to overcook them. We recommend ordering three servings for two people and if you want to try something extra, go for the crispy skin (9,500 KRW)! It tastes even better when dipped in bean powder. This is a great place in Yongsan to enjoy meat and drinks! There is also a second branch across the street, so please keep that in mind if you are waiting in line!

Mimiok

@mimiok_official

@mimiok_official

Mimiok is a Shabu-Shabu restaurant decorated with Korean traditional architecture. The reason why this place is recommended among Shabu-Shabu restaurants is because of its special broth made with Korean herb, perilla leaf.

@mimiok_official
@mimiok_official

There is also a Korean-style rice noodle dish with perilla leaves that can be eaten as a meal. In addition to shabu-shabu, you must also try the minced beef and vegetable pancakes. The fragrant perilla and crispy fried pancakes are attractive and go well with the shabu-shabu broth and side dishes. These dishes can be ordered as a set with a plum highball.

@mimiok_official

At Mimiok, they also sell traditional liquor. We recommend makgeolli, shabu-shabu, and pajeon combo! Try the egg soup. It tastes even better when you cook egg and rice in broth with meat and vegetables.

Source: Tving

Mimiok is decorated with traditional Korean architecture, creating a cozy and inviting atmosphere. It's a clean and serene space where you can enjoy a comfortable meal. It's also a place that appeared in the drama 'Nevertheless' so we recommend you to visit.

Hannamdong Hanbang Tongdak(Chicken)

This is a famous place for grilled chicken(20,000 won) that celebrities often visit. Unlike regular fried chicken, it is cooked over a charcoal fire and has less oil and a tender texture.


The chicken skin is crispy, and inside is filled with Korean traditional medicinal ingredients and glutinous rice, creating a unique and popular flavor that can't be found elsewhere.

Dip it lightly in salt and mustard sauce and try eating it with kimchi. Chicken and kimchi go well together and when you add moist meat and rice and drink beer, the feeling of stress goes away.


This restaurant is famous among celebrities, with autographs filling the interior. Although there may be a long wait, it's worth eating inside to truly experience the taste. We recommend coming around 4 pm for an early dinner during opening hours.
